David Adjaye Biography
Sir David Adjaye is a Ghanaian-British architect known for his diverse designs and innovative use of materials and light.
After graduating from London South Bank University with a Bachelor of Arts degree in architecture, Adjaye received the RIBA Bronze Medal for the best undergraduate design project in the United Kingdom. He later completed a master's program at the Royal College of Art. Before establishing his own practice, Adjaye worked in studios in London and Portugal, where he studied with Eduardo Souto de Moura. He also traveled to Japan to explore the works of Toyo Ito, Tadao Ando, Kenzo Tange, and Yoshio Taniguchi, and attended Japanese Buddhism courses at the University of Kyoto.
Adjaye founded Adjaye Associates, initially focusing on private commissions for artist studios and residences. The firm's scope expanded to civic projects, beginning with the Ideas Stores, two public libraries in London that redefined the role of libraries in fostering social interaction. These projects led to larger civic and cultural commissions, including the Museum of Contemporary Art Denver and the Nobel Peace Center in Oslo, Norway. Adjaye's early exposure to diverse cultures and architectural styles has influenced his approach to design, often integrating cultural identity, historical context, and social engagement.
One of Adjaye's most recognized achievements is the design of the Smithsonian Institution's National Museum of African American History and Culture in Washington, D.C., which features a crown motif inspired by Yoruba sculpture. The New York Times named the museum the cultural event of the year. Adjaye also traveled to the capital of every African country, photographing each city for the seven-volume set, "Adjaye Africa Architecture: A Photographic Survey of Metropolitan Architecture." Additional notable projects include the new home for the Studio Museum in Harlem and Ruby City, a contemporary art center in San Antonio, Texas.
Adjaye has held teaching positions at Harvard, Yale, and Princeton, and has mentored emerging architects such as Mariam Kamara and Kunlé Adeyemi. He served as the first Louis Kahn visiting professor at the University of Pennsylvania and as the Kenzo Tange Professor in Architecture at Harvard Graduate School of Design. Adjaye is a RIBA Chartered Member, an AIA Honorary Fellow, a Foreign Honorary Member of the American Academy of Arts and Letters, and a Senior Fellow of the Design Futures Council. He co-authored two seasons of the BBC's "Dreamspaces" television series and presented the documentary "Building Africa: Architecture of a Continent."
Adjaye was knighted by Queen Elizabeth II and recognized by TIME Magazine as one of the 100 most influential people. He received the Royal Gold Medal, becoming the first African and one of the youngest recipients, and was appointed to the Order of Merit. Adjaye is also a recipient of the World Economic Forum's Annual Crystal Award for leadership in serving communities, cities, and the environment. In a structural evolution of his firm, three new CEOs were appointed to lead Adjaye Associates' global studios in London, New York, and Accra, with Adjaye serving as executive chair and principal architect. Throughout his career, Adjaye has demonstrated that architecture is a social force capable of honoring history, elevating communities, and reshaping the understanding of space and form.
